1960fury - 2018-12-29 7:45 PM

Just noticed the green HT beauty has Good Year tires, letters visible on the sidewalls! Is that how they came from the factory?


I wouldn't get too hung up on the tires that the cars were wearing or not wearing in the photos. If you notice, a few of the 56 Lancers are shown with the 1955 push button door handles rather than the real 1956 Swing-out "Fridge" handles. So what you see is not necessarily what theY got.

I recently started a thread about the 55-56 Lancer rear window area trim. As part of that thread, I've asked for photos of actual 56 Dodge 4 dr hardtop Lancers. I couldn't find any.

This thread: http://www.forwardlook.net/forums/forums/thread-view.asp?tid=78104&...

I woke up in the middle of the night last night and was thinking about the Coronet Lancers and wondered whether there were any 6 cylinder Lancers, i.e with Body Codes 614 (6 cylinder Coronet 4dr hardtop) or 616 (6 cylinder Coronet 2dr hardtop).
My gut says no but my brain thinks that it has seen photos of such a beast (but then again, I might be thinking of a 56 Canadian Dodge Regent (115" wheelbase Plodge) 2 dr hardtop with 6 cyl and Powerflite).

Any body know of a 120" wheelbase 6 cylinder Coronet Lancer??
